Professor Maria Attard is the Head of Geography and Director of the Institute for Climate Change and Sustainable Development at University of Malta. She lectures in urban and transport geography and sustainability in Malta and abroad and has published extensively in the area of sustainable mobility, transport policy and planning. Between 2002-2008 Prof. Attard was a consultant to Malta’s Government working on the first white paper on transport (2004), the 2006 Valletta Strategy, introducing park-and-ride, pedestrianisation and road pricing, and the 2011 public transport reform. She has participated in numerous funded projects and supports the work of organisations such as WHO, ITF and EU. Prof. Attard is currently the Chair of NECTAR (Network of European Communications and Transport Activities Research) and sits on the Steering Committee of the World Conference on Transport Research (WCTR). She is co-editor-in-chief of Research in Transportation Business and Management and associate editor of Case Studies on Transport Policy and European Transport Research Review.
